CUSHYBITE PSK106SB-PCL500B
CUSHYBITE PSK106SB-PCL500B 18V Lithium-Ion Kit: 5-1/2 inch Cordless Circular Saw User Manual
Model: PSK106SB-PCL500B
1. Okwu mmalite
This manual provides essential information for the safe operation, maintenance, and troubleshooting of your CUSHYBITE PSK106SB-PCL500B 18V Lithium-Ion Kit. This kit includes a 5-1/2 inch cordless circular saw, 2.0 Ah and 4.0 Ah lithium-ion batteries, and a charger. Please read this manual thoroughly before using the product to ensure proper function and to prevent injury.
The 5-1/2 inch circular saw operates at 4,700 RPM, designed for precise cuts. It offers a 1-11/16 inch depth of cut for 2-by material and a 0-50° bevel capacity for versatile cutting angles. The lightweight and compact design aims to minimize user fatigue, and the quick-release latches facilitate easy battery changes. An integrated fuel gauge helps monitor battery life. The batteries provide extended runtime, up to 3X more than standard lithium options, enhancing productivity.

5.3 Installing and Removing the Saw Blade
WARNING: Always disconnect the battery pack before installing or removing the saw blade to prevent accidental starting and serious injury.
- Wepu ngwugwu batrị na nkwọ.
- Pịa ma jide bọtịnụ mkpọchi spindle.
- Using the provided blade wrench, loosen the blade bolt by turning it counter-clockwise.
- Lift the lower blade guard and remove the blade bolt, outer washer, and the old blade.
- Install the new blade, ensuring the teeth are pointing in the direction of rotation indicated by the arrow on the saw and blade.
- Replace the outer washer and blade bolt. Tighten the blade bolt securely by turning it clockwise while holding the spindle lock button. Do not overtighten.
- Release the spindle lock button and check that the blade rotates freely.
